+""" An extension to the original PyUnit providing specific Device Pool test
+ utilities """
+
+import unittest
+import PyTango
+import sys
+import os
+import user
+import subprocess
+import time
+import signal
+import exceptions
+import imp
+
+try:
+ import pexpect
+except:
+ print "The Pool Unit test requires pexpect python module which was not found."
+ print "This module can be found at http://www.noah.org/wiki/Pexpect"
+ sys.exit(-1)
+
+class DefaultTangoEventCallBack:
+
+ def __init__(self):
+ self.evt_list = []
+ self.cb_executed = 0
+ self.cb_error = 0
+ self.verbose = False
+
+ def push_event(self,event):
+ self.cb_executed += 1
+ self.evt_list.append(event)
+ if event.err:
+ self.cb_error += 1
+ elif self.verbose:
+ sys.stderr.write("%s\n" % str(event.attr_value.value))
+ sys.stderr.flush()
+
+ def getEventValues(self):
+ ret = []
+ for e in self.evt_list:
+ if e.err:
+ ret.append(None)
+ else:
+ ret.append(e.attr_value.value)
+ return ret
+
+class PoolTestCase(unittest.TestCase):
+ """An extension to the original PyUnit TestCase providing specific methods
+ for DevicePool tests"""
+
+ ReadyMsg = "Ready to accept request"
+ AlreadyRunning = "This server is already running, exiting!"
+ PoolExecNotFound = "No such file or directory"
+ PoolReadyMsg = ReadyMsg
+ PoolAlreadyRunning = AlreadyRunning
+ PoolMaxStartupTime = 10
+ PoolMaxShutdownTime = 10
+
+ MotorSimulatorReadyMsg = ReadyMsg
+ MotorSimulatorAlreadyRunning = AlreadyRunning
+ MotorSimulatorMaxStartupTime = 10
+ MotorSimulatorMaxShutdownTime = 10
+
+ CounterTimerSimulatorReadyMsg = ReadyMsg
+ CounterTimerSimulatorAlreadyRunning = AlreadyRunning
+ CounterTimerSimulatorMaxStartupTime = 10
+ CounterTimerSimulatorMaxShutdownTime = 10
+
+ def check_empty_attribute(self, dev, att_name):
+ """ check_empty_attribute(PyTango.DeviceProxy dev, string att_name) -> None
+
+ Reads the given attribute from the given device and checks that the
+ received value is empty.
+
+ Paramaters:
+ dev: a PyTango.DeviceProxy
+ att_name: a string containing the attribute name
+ """
+ try:
+ c_list = dev.read_attribute(att_name)
+ if len(c_list.value) != 0:
+ self.assert_(False, "The %s attribute is not empty !! It contains: %s" % (att_name,c_list.value))
+ except PyTango.DevFailed,e:
+ except_value = sys.exc_info()[1]
+ self.assertEqual(except_value[0]["reason"],"API_EmptyDeviceAttribute")
+ self.assertEqual(except_value[0]["desc"],"cannot extract, no data in DeviceAttribute object ")
+
+ def attribute_error(self, dev, att_name, err, pr = False):
+ """ attribute_error(PyTango.DeviceProxy dev, string att_name, string err, bool pr = False)
+
+ Reads the given attribute from the given device and checks that this
+ operation generates a PyTango.DevFailed exception with its 'reason'
+ being equal to the given err string. If pr is set to True then the
+ exception description is sent to the output.
+ """
+ try:
+ c_list = dev.read_attribute(att_name)
+ self.assert_(False, "The %s attribute is not in fault!!" % (att_name))
+ except PyTango.DevFailed,e:
+ except_value = sys.exc_info()[1]
+ if pr == True:
+ self._printException(except_value)
+ self.assertEqual(except_value[0]["reason"], err)
+
+ def wr_attribute_error(self, dev, att_val, err, pr = False):
+ """ wr_attribute_error(PyTango.DeviceProxy dev, PyTango.AttributeValue att_value, string err, bool pr = False)
+
+ Writes the given attribute from the given device with the given
+ value and checks that this operation generates a PyTango.DevFailed
+ exception with its 'reason' being equal to the given err string.
+ If pr is set to True then the exception description is sent to the
+ output.
+ """
+ try:
+ dev.write_attribute(att_val)
+ self.assert_(False,"The %s attribute is not in fault!!" % (att_val.name))
+ except PyTango.DevFailed,e:
+ except_value = sys.exc_info()[1]
+ if pr == True:
+ self._printException(except_value)
+ self.assertEqual(except_value[0]["reason"], err)
+
+ def wrong_argument(self, dev, cmd_name, arg_list, err, pr = False):
+ """ wrong_argument(PyTango.DeviceProxy dev, string cmd_name, list arg_list, string err, bool pr = False)
+
+ Executes the given command with the given arguments on the given
+ device and expects a PyTango.DevFailed exception to be raised with
+ its 'reason' being equal to the given err string.
+ If pr is set to True then the exception description is sent to the
+ output.
+ """
+ try:
+ dev.command_inout(cmd_name, arg_list)
+ self.assert_(False,"The %s command succeed with wrong arguments!!" % (cmd_name))
+ except PyTango.DevFailed,e:
+ except_value = sys.exc_info()[1]
+ if pr == True:
+ self._printException(except_value)
+ self.assertEqual(except_value[0]["reason"], err)
+
+ def _write_attribute(self, dev, att_name, att_val):
+ """ _write_attribute(PyTango.DeviceProxy dev, string att_name, object attr_val)
+
+ Writes the given attribute from the given device with the given
+ value.
+ """
+ val = PyTango.AttributeValue()
+ val.name = att_name
+ val.value = att_val
+ dev.write_attribute(val)
+
+ def _printException(self, except_value):
+ print "\nERROR desc"
+ print "origin =",except_value[0]["origin"]
+ print "desc =",except_value[0]["desc"]
+ print "origin =",except_value[0]['origin']

+class PoolTestResult(unittest.TestResult):
+ """A test result class that can print formatted text results to a stream.
+ """
+
+ style = 'test'
+ descStyle = 'testDescription'
+ startedStyle = 'testStarted'
+ successStyle = 'testSuccess'
+ errorStyle = 'testError'
+ failureStyle = 'testFailure'
+
+ def __init__(self, stream, descriptions, verbosity):
+ unittest.TestResult.__init__(self)
+ self.stream = stream
+ self.showAll = verbosity > 1
+ self.dots = verbosity == 1
+ self.descriptions = descriptions
+ self.testsSucceeded = 0
+
+ def getDescription(self, test):
+ if self.descriptions:
+ return test.shortDescription() or str(test)
+ else:
+ return str(test)
+
+ def startTest(self, test):
+ unittest.TestResult.startTest(self, test)
+ s = self.stream
+ desc = self.getDescription(test)
+ descId = "desc%d" % self.testsRun
+ statusId = "status%d" % self.testsRun
+ s.write("<TR class='%s'>" \
+ "<TD id='%s' class='%s'>%s</TD>" \
+ "<TD id='%s' class='%s'>STARTED</TD>" %
+ (self.style, descId, self.descStyle, desc,
+ statusId, self.startedStyle))
+ s.flush()
+
+ def _addFinished(self):
+ s = self.stream
+ s.seek(-25,1)
+ s.write("testFinished'>FINISHED</TD>")
+ s.flush()
+
+ def addSuccess(self, test):
+ unittest.TestResult.addSuccess(self, test)
+ self.testsSucceeded += 1
+ s = self.stream
+ resultId = "result%d" % self.testsRun
+ self._addFinished()
+ s.write("<TD id='%s' class='%s'>ok</TD>\n" % (resultId, self.successStyle))
+ s.flush()
+
+ def addError(self, test, err):
+ unittest.TestResult.addError(self, test, err)
+ s = self.stream
+ resultId = "result%d" % self.testsRun
+ self._addFinished()
+ s.write("<TD id='%s' class='%s'>ERROR</TD>\n" % (resultId, self.errorStyle))
+ s.flush()
+
+ def addFailure(self, test, err):
+ unittest.TestResult.addFailure(self, test, err)
+ s = self.stream
+ resultId = "result%d" % self.testsRun
+ self._addFinished()
+ s.write("<TD id='%s' class='%s'>FAIL</TD>\n" % (resultId, self.failureStyle))
+ s.flush()
+
+ def printErrors(self):
+ s = self.stream
+ s.write("<p><table class='test'>")
+ s.write("<caption class='test'>Errors & Failures details</caption>")
+ self.printErrorList("Errors", self.errors)
+ self.printErrorList("Failures", self.failures)
+ s.write("</table></p>")
+
+ def printErrorList(self, flavour, errors):
+ s = self.stream
+ s.write("<tr><td class='summary%s'>%s</td></tr>" % (flavour, flavour))
+ for test, err in errors:
+ s.write("<tr><td class='summaryDescription'>%s</td></tr>" % self.getDescription(test))
+ err = err.replace('<','&lt;').replace('>','&gt;').replace('\n','<br/>')
+ s.write("<tr><td class='summaryDetails'>%s</td></tr>" % err)
